Rich Nigerians, lack of trust for FG responsible for unequal access to healthcare services- BudgIT

A report by BudgIT, a civic-tech organisation advocating fiscal transparency and accountability in public finance has identified the influence of rich Nigerians and lack of trust for government as major drivers of inequity and inequality in healthcare delivery across the country. Budget Of Booby Traps -By Dakuku Peterside – Opinion Nigeria

Ensuring effective budget implementation and accountability has been a persistent challenge in Nigeria. Corruption, mismanagement of funds, and weak institutional frameworks have hampered the efficient utilisation of budgetary allocations, undermining the country’s development efforts. The Nigerian Executive and NASS have a responsibility to get things right with the new budget. If not, we are on a long road to perdition.

Publish 2022 Q'3 budget implementation report - BudgIT charges Budget

BudgIT, a leading civic-tech organization advocating for transparency and accountability in Nigeria’s public finance, is calling on the Budget Office of the Federation and the Office of the Minister for Finance of the Federal Republic of Nigeria to promptly publish the 2022 third quarter budget implementation report as mandated by extant legislation.
